Well since having it installed I have noticed a big difference in the cars handling. Yes I now a bigger rear sway bar makes the back end looser, but last night on curves I use to take at about 90-100mph now I can only take at 70-80mph because the car feels like its going to spin out. It really caught me off guard. This is supposed to help me kind of scoot around corners, not spin out..??? What the hell, anyone, Stazzi??

Air pressure...exactly. Terry will just tell you to play with the AP until you fin something that sticks. I had my 4 wheel alignment, and the jack-asses at the shop pumped my tires up to 40lbs. Hello rear end all over the place! Am running 33 F and 32 R and now she sticks great! Try that...
